I was disappointed to read the pastoral statement by Bishop John Buckley on “marriage and the family”.

Bishop doesn’t think marriage based on love

I am surprised that the Bishop only understands marriage in terms of biological reproduction given more than 10% of heterosexual couples are infertile.

Many people of faith understand that marriage and family are based on the values of love and commitment and this is so, whether the couple are heterosexual or gay.

I had the wonderful experience of a loving, faithful same sex relationship with my partner Mervyn for 25 years until I was widowed in 2013.

I will be returning to my home of Cork on Wednesday next at the conclusion of an Atlantic Way “Pilgrimage for Yes” for Faith in Marriage Equality”.

Bishop Buckley taught me 35 years ago. I am available to meet him to help him to understand same sex couples are family too.
